Smart Moves for Picking the Best CD
- Target Your Future Goals Choose a CD term that aligns with your timeline, whether you're saving for a house down payment in two years or college expenses in four. With CD terms from as brief as one month to as long as 10 years, find the right fit for your specific savings objectives.
- Shop Around for the Best Rates A little effort goes a long way in boosting your earnings. The national average for one-year CDs is only 2.02%, but top-performing banks offer rates above 4%, double the national average! Don't settle for less – compare rates and unlock better yields.
- Eye the Minimum Deposit Requirements Financial institutions differ in their minimum deposit requirements for opening a CD. Some, like Ally Bank and Synchrony Bank, accept no minimum deposit, making CDs accessible for all savers. Keep an eye out for these savvy banks and reward those hard-earned bucks.
- Watch Out for Early Withdrawal Penalties Early withdrawal penalties can bite, ranging from 60 days to 365 days of interest. Strategize your deposits and choose the right CD term to ensure those early withdrawal penalties do little to dent your earnings.
- Learn About Your CD Options Discover the options that suit your financial needs, from No-penalty CDs for flexibility to Add-on CDs to accommodate lump-sum income. Make an informed decision and choose the perfect CD for your savings strategy.
- Stick with Federally-Insured Institutions Always invest in a CD from either a bank protected by the FDIC or a credit union covered by the NCUA. You'll enjoy peace of mind knowing your savings are insured and protected up to $250,000 per depositor at federally insured banks.
